Sam, I wanted to chat to you quickly about chips, because for those that are new to FPL, there are a number of chips you can play throughout the season.
James SavundraHOST
31:29
You've got Bench Boost, Free Hit, Triple Captain and Wildcard, and you've got two of those throughout the campaign.
James SavundraHOST
31:34
You need to use your, your first batch of Bench Boost, Free Hit, Triple Captain and Wildcard before the midway point in the season, ahead of the Gameweek 19 deadline.
James SavundraHOST
31:42
That's Saturday the 2nd of January 2027.
James SavundraHOST
31:47
Just with that in mind, for those that are maybe playing the game for the first time, should you have a, a rough idea about when you might want to use some of these chips?
